Icebreaker Toolkit: Simple Openers That Actually Work
Start with one clear goal: get a reply. Short, specific, and adaptable openers beat vague compliments or long monologues. Below are practical patterns you can tweak to fit someone’s profile and your voice.
Profile-Based Hooks
- Observation + question: "I noticed you hike a lot—what trail surprised you most?"
- Shared interest nudge: "You love sci-fi—any book or show you think I should start with?"
- Photo detail: "That market photo looks amazing—where was it taken?"
Low-Pressure Conversation Starters
- Two-choice prompt: "Coffee or tea for a morning boost?"
- Light hypothetical: "If you had one weekend to explore anywhere, city or nature—which would you pick?"
- Quick favorite question: "Favorite snack for movie night?"
Adaptable Opener Patterns
- Compliment + follow-up: "I like your taste in music—what's a song you can’t stop playing?" (Keeps the focus on them, not just praise.)
- Curiosity + invite: "That photo makes me curious—what’s the story behind it?" (Easy to answer and opens storytelling.)
- Mini challenge: "I bet I can guess your go-to weekend plan—give me one hint." (Playful and invites interaction.)
What To Avoid
- Avoid one-word openers like "Hey" or generic lines that could be sent to anyone.
- Skip forced or excessive compliments that feel rehearsed—be specific instead.
- Hold off on heavy or overly personal questions in the first message.
Quick Tips To Keep Conversations Going
- Mirror a detail from their profile to show you read it, then ask an open-ended question.
- Use their name once to personalize, then get straight to a question or prompt.
- Keep your first message under 3 sentences when possible—clear and easy to answer.
- When they reply, follow up with a light callback to what they said instead of switching topics immediately.
These patterns are easy to personalize. Copy one, swap in a detail from a profile, and send—starting better conversations is mostly about being specific, curious, and low-pressure.
